Overview

24-hour iodine-123 uptake is decreased in de Quervain's thyroiditis.

Other Imaging Findings

24-Hour iodine-123 uptake is helpful in differentiating de Quervain's thyroiditis from other thyroid conditions. The uptake of iodine-123 is decreased in de Quervain's thyroiditis.[1]
